Re: Need help choosing a paper cutter

I see the RCM18 mastercut model for about $275. B&H has a similar model, "monorail" also 18", also by rotatrim for $185.

What is the difference? Looks like B&H took the description of the better one word for word off the Bogen site.

Is there much advantage to the 24" over the 18"? Yeah, I know when you need those 6" you need them, but I have yet to sell anthing over 11x14 and bigger would be matted and framed to hide any gnawed edges anyway. Cost isn't my concern as much as just physically dealing with a larger cutter (since my home studio is sooo small I have to go outside to change my aperture- rimshot please )

Re: Need help choosing a paper cutter

24" is handy if you use 17" x 22" sheets in your printer. As for the monorail, I have no experience with it but would imagine the double rail adds some rigidity to the roller.
